Changelog
Version 0.5.4-pre1: 2012-06-19
- Add optional ability to find slaves 2 up/down from a sign
Version 0.5.3: 2012-05-12
- Add new /mondo find command
- Remove deprecated search radius
- Make various performance settings more configurable
- Remove a lot of old code and general code cleanup
- Bukkit 1.1.x is no longer supported
Version 0.5.2: 2012-04-03
- Fix bug where master signs pick up chests 2 away from the sign, not just adjacent.
- Performance improvements: Use O(1) datastructure for slave operations.
- Strategies for more compact config
- Any parsing errors causes an automatic backup of banks.yml
Version 0.5.1: 2012-04-01
- Fix bug where a master can contain the same chest again as a slave
Version 0.5: 2012-03-29
- Support Vault permissions
- Radius is deprecated
- MondoChests have "owners"
- Slave signs add to the last clicked chest
- Multiple chests per item type
- Optional sign protection
- Only owners can break signs
- Break signs to remove slaves / entire mondochests.
- pretty message coloring
Version 0.4.2: 2012-02-29
- Remove spurious debug output
Version 0.4.1: 2012-02-26
- fix bug that occurred at positive-Z coordinates which caused chests to never be found
Version 0.4: 2012-02-25
- Permissions support
- Multi-world support
Version 0.3: 2012-02-24
- Items are now disambiguated by data value: colors of wool, dyes, etc can go into different chests
Version 0.2: 2012-02-24
- Do not try to make a config file if config.yml exists.
- Item restacking is off by default in configuration
- Chest search uses world.getMaxHeight() to prepare for 1.2
Version 0.1: 2012-02-23
- Initial Release
With sign protection on, breaking a block behind a protected sign causes the sign to break without MondoChest knowing about it. Same is probably true for explosions.
